West Palm Beach South Florida Commercial Real Estate Investment Broker Launches New Website

September 23, 2009

West Palm Beach (WiredPRNews.com) — South Florida commercial real estate owners, tenants and investors have a new, innovative platform for coming together in a challenging and ever-changing market. Edward A. Kearney of Sperry Van Ness, Kearney Commercial Realty has launched a new website www.svnpalmbeach.com for those seeking a more effective approach to getting maximum value from real estate transactions. With the launch of the new site, Kearney is providing investors with access to a 100,000 strong investment and brokerage community.


A Different Kind of Brokerage Firm


The West Palm Beach commercial real estate advisors of Sperry Van Ness utilize a co-brokerage approach that provides clients with access to more brokers and buyers by tapping into key markets on a national scale. The firm is renowned for putting the interests of their clients first by delivering on their commitment to provide each with maximum effort and exposure whether leasing vacant space, selling a property or representing a prospective tenant. About Edward Kearney


Edward A. Kearney is a Managing Director for Sperry Van Ness with nearly two decades of experience as a licensed real estate broker in Florida. Kearney’s areas of expertise include leasing, tenant representation, the purchase and sale of commercial properties, property tax abatement and investment analysis.
